HR Business Partner

Description

Key Responsibilities

  • Support and assist with deploying, implementing, and driving key HR initiatives and activities in accordance with RRX policies and procedures, including but not limited to: full cycle recruitment and retention for professional and production positions; performance management; training and development; positive associate/union relations; workforce planning; diversity and inclusion; engagement; and equitable compensation and benefits
  • Actively role model Regal Rexnord’s Core Values to drive a culture of integrity, responsibility (including safety accountability) diversity & inclusion, customer success, innovation with purpose, continuous improvement, performance and a passion to win, all with a sense of urgency.
  • Partner with leadership to develop engagement action plans and being accountable for culture and engagement progress. Assume ownership of and tracking/reporting progress on Engagement Road Map for the site.
  • Submit compensation recommendations for professional new hires. Coach and advise managers on appropriate career level mapping and regularly audit alignment with RRX’s job architecture and career leveling guide for professional positions.
  • Use experience, data, and analytics to drive actions and provide insights, guidance and expertise to enable effective implementation and achievement of KPIs and desired business outcomes.
  • Support on resolution of associate relations issues on professional and hourly levels in a balanced, fair, and objective manner, using appropriate counseling, investigative, intervention and other problem resolution techniques.
  • Support HR Manager in annual contract negotiations with labor union, including research and preparing executive summary for Division approvals, and administration of collective bargaining agreement and grievance process.

About Regal Rexnord

Regal Rexnord is a publicly held global industrial manufacturer with 30,000 associates around the world who help create a better tomorrow by providing sustainable solutions that power, transmit and control motion. The Company’s electric motors and air moving subsystems provide the power to create motion. A portfolio of highly engineered power transmission components and subsystems efficiently transmits motion to power industrial applications. The Company’s automation offering, comprised of controls, actuators, drives, and precision motors, controls motion in applications ranging from factory automation to precision control in surgical tools.

The Company’s end markets benefit from meaningful secular demand tailwinds, and include factory automation, food & beverage, aerospace, medical, data center, warehouse, alternative energy, residential and commercial buildings, general industrial, construction, metals and mining, and agriculture.

Regal Rexnord is comprised of three operating segments: Industrial Powertrain Solutions, Power Efficiency Solutions, and Automation & Motion Control.
